In a proactive move following the recent exploit of the Plasma Bridge, Shiba Inu has announced the restoration of the bridge with enhanced security protocols. According to analysts cited in the report, the outlook is promising for the project's commitment to safeguarding user assets and maintaining trust within its community.

Withdrawal Delay Implementation

The updated bridge now features a seven-day withdrawal delay, a significant change aimed at preventing rapid exploitations. This delay allows for thorough monitoring and verification of transactions, thereby enhancing overall security.

Migration to Hardware Custody

Additionally, critical smart contracts have been migrated to hardware custody, a measure that further protects against unauthorized access and potential vulnerabilities. These strategic adjustments reflect the lessons learned from the broader DeFi sector, where security breaches have prompted many projects to reevaluate their risk management strategies.

Boosting User Confidence

Shiba Inu's implementation of these new security measures is expected to bolster user confidence and ensure the safety of assets within its ecosystem as the team continues to prioritize the protection of its community members.
